Indrani Mukerjea gets bail: A timeline of Sheena Bora murder case


After being rejected bail multiple times, former media executive Indrani Mukerjea, who is the prime accused in the 2012 high-profile murder case of Sheena Bora, has been granted bail on Wednesday (May 18) by the Supreme Court. Indrani was arrested in August 2015, after her former driver Shyamvar Rai, who was apprehended in an illegal weapon case, confessed to a murder he had committed along with his employer.

Her former husband Sanjeev Khanna was also arrested for the murder of her biological daughter, the 22-year-old Sheena Bora from her first husband, Siddarth Das.

On Wednesday, taking note that Indrani had been in jail for six and a half years, ‘too long a time’, a bench of Justices L Nageswara Rao, B R Gavai and A S Bopanna granted her bail. The trial of the Sheena Bora case, which started on February 2017, is still on. It was stalled due to the COVID-19 pandemic but is expected to resume shortly. Nearly 67 witnesses have deposed, including Rai, forensic experts and others so far.

Indrani Mukerjea’s story, which has more twists and turns than you will find in an Agatha Christie novel, kicked off when Indrani met and started a live-in relationship with her fellow student, Siddarth Das. She had two children with him, Sheena Bora was born in 1987 and Mekhail, who was born on September 9, 1988.

According to Das, who had deposed in court, one day in 1989, Indrani suddenly left leaving her two children in her parent’s home. Das searched for her a week and then left too for his hometown Tripura since he was angry with her for leaving without a word.

Das however claimed he remained in touch with his children who were living with their grandparents in Guwahati.

After a marriage to Kolkata-based Sanjeev Khanna in 1993, Indrani, had started a recruitment company, INX Services Pvt Ltd with clients like Reliance Industries and Star India. She also reportedly gave birth to a daughter, Vidhie Khanna, in 1997.

After hooking up with Peter Mukherjea, a retired Indian television executive in 2007, she co-founded INX Media, where she took on the role of CEO.

Meanwhile, her daughter Sheena Bora, who she reportedly passed off as her step-sister, entered into a live-in relationship with her step-brother Rahul, the younger son of Peter Mukerjea with his first wife Shabnam Singh. Peter and Indrani were against the relationship, and according to the CBI, Peter, Indrani and Sanjeev allegedly entered into a criminal conspiracy to kill Sheena.

Indrani, Sanjeev and her driver allegedly strangled Sheena in a moving car and her body was reportedly set ablaze and her body parts were buried in Pen and Raigad.

Here’s a timeline on the Sheena Bora murder case:

Sheena Bora with Rahul Mukherjea

April 24, 2012: Sheena Bora, an executive working for Mumbai Metro One based in Mumbai, goes missing. Her employers get her resignation letter ostensibly written by her brother Mikhail

Rahul Mukherjea, the son of media baron Peter Mukherjea, the step-brother and boyfriend of Sheena Bora, receives a text from Sheena’s phone breaking up with him

When he questions Indrani about Sheena’s disappearance, she asks him to “stop chasing Sheena” and that she has gone off to the US to escape him

May 23, 2012 – Local police find a decomposed body in Maharashtra’s Raigad district. The CBI later claimed it was Sheena’s body.

August 21, 2015– Shyamvar Rai, Indrani Mukerjea’s former driver, arrested by police for possession of illegal weapons. He tells the police the pistol has been given to him by Indrani and confesses to the police about Sheena’s killing three years earlier

August 25, 2015 – Indrani Mukerjea arrested

August 26, 2015: Indrani’s ex-husband Sanjeev Khanna arrested in Kolkata

August 30, 2015: Indrani, Sanjeev and Shyam taken to Raigad to recreate crime scene

September 1, 2015: Siddhartha Das confesses that he is Sheena’s biological father

September 18, 2015 – Case transferred to the Central Bureau of Investigation (CBI) foom the Mumbai police by Maharashtra government

September 30, 2015: CBI lodges FIR against Indrani, Sanjeev and Shyam

December 2015: The CBI made its first and only arrest in the case by booking Peter Mukerjea, the then-husband of Indrani Mukerjea, for allegedly being part of the conspiracy of the murder. Among the reasons for the murder as claimed by the CBI was that the couple was unhappy with Sheena Bora’s relationship with Rahul

2016: Rai sought to become a prosecution witness claiming that he had remorse for what he had done and wanted to make full disclosure about the alleged murder of Sheena Bora. His plea was accepted.

April 2016: Indrani’s bail plea rejected

October 21, 2016: CBI files second supplementary chargesheet in a special CBI court in Mumbai

February 17, 2017: Peter Mukerjea and Indrani Mukerjea charged with Sheena Bora’s murder and conspiracy. Trial begins.

September -November 2018: Indrani’s second and third bail plea rejected

December 8, 2018: CBI told the court that Peter Mukerjea was one of the conspirators in the murder case.

April 2019: Indrani files fourth bail plea.

October 3, 2019: Indrani Mukerjea and Peter Mukerjea get divorced. Peter Mukherjea reportedly parts with a lot of his assets to get her off his back

December 2019: Special CBI judge rejects bail plea

January 1, 2020: Indrani moves bail for the fifth time. This time, she alleges evidence was planted against her by the prosecution

March 20, 2020: Peter Mukerjea walked out of the Arthur Street jail on bail after spending over four years behind bars.

August 17, 2021: The CBI closed further investigation into the murder case. Shaymvar Rai turned approver in the case.

November 16, 2021: Bombay high court rejects Indrani’s bail plea

December 16, 2021: Indrani Mukerjea claimed that her daughter Sheena Bora is alive and living in Jammu and Kashmir.

May 18, 2022: Indrani Mukherjee finally gets bail
